.static-column {
  min-width: 960px;
}

.image-adaptive {
  display: inline-block;
  vertical-align: middle;
  height: auto;
  max-width: 100%;
}

.image-bg-main {
  background: url(/local/templates/nopreset/works/assets/vzsar/images/image-bg-main.jpg)
    no-repeat 100% 0;
  background-size: cover;
  height: 838px;
  position: relative;
  margin-top: -102px;
  padding-top: 142px;
}

.image-bg-main .b-workpage-header {
  color: #fff;
}

.image-bg {
  background: url(/local/templates/nopreset/works/assets/vzsar/images/image-bg-3.jpg)
    no-repeat 100% 0;
  background-attachment: fixed;
  background-size: cover;
  height: 640px;
  position: relative;
  margin-top: 0px;
}

.content-vzsar {
  background: #cf352f;
  margin: 0;
  padding: 16px 24px 20px;
  line-height: 24px;
}
.content-vzsar__clip {
  padding-bottom: 0;
}

.images-vzsar-1 {
  background: url(/local/templates/nopreset/works/assets/vzsar/images/image-1.png)
    no-repeat 100% 0;
  height: 892px;
  width: 1000px;
  margin: auto;
}

.images-vzsar-2 {
  background: url(/local/templates/nopreset/works/assets/vzsar/images/image-2.png)
    no-repeat 100% 0;
  height: 940px;
  width: 810px;
  margin: auto;
}

.text-vzsar {
  margin: 60px auto;
  color: #fff;
  max-width: 960px;
}
.text-vzsar .show-headline__title {
  line-height: 56px;
  margin-bottom: 18px;
}

.text-image-bg {
  margin: 0 auto;
  padding: 240px 0;
  color: #fff;
  max-width: 960px;
}

.icon-block {
  margin: 60px 60px 140px;
}

.icon {
  background: url(/local/templates/nopreset/works/assets/vzsar/images/icon.png);
  width: 124px;
  height: 124px;
  margin: auto;
}

.block-links {
  margin: 20px;
}

@media all and (max-width: 600px) {
  .image-bg {
    background-attachment: scroll;
  }
}
